Eligible Countries for Work Visa

  • Canada – LMIA-based and Express Entry programs

  • Germany – Job Seeker Visa and EU Blue Card

  • Australia – Skilled Work Visa (Subclass 482/491)

  • United Kingdom (UK) – Skilled Worker and Tier-2 Visa

  • Luxembourg, Malta, Netherlands, and Sweden – Work Permit Opportunities

Required Documents for Work Visa

  • Valid Passport (minimum 6 months validity)

  • Educational and Work Experience Certificates

  • Job Offer Letter or Contract from overseas employer

  • Proof of Funds / Financial Stability

  • Medical & Police Clearance Certificates

  • Visa Application Form and passport-size photographs
